body {
  background: #000;
  font-size: 0.8em;
  font-family: Verdana, Arial, Helvetica, sans-serif;
  color: #fff;
}

a img {
  margin: 0;
  padding: 0;
  border: 0;
}

#page {
  position: absolute;
  left: 0px;
  top: 0px;
  width: 100%;
  height: 928px;
}

#film-reel {
  position: absolute;
  left: 49px;
  top: 0px;
  width: 122px;
  height: 928px;
}

#film-reel div {
  display: block;
}

#background {
  position: absolute;
  left: 984px;
  top: 0px;
  width: 16px;
  height: 748px;
}

#logo {
  position: absolute;
  left: 660px;
  top: 58px;
  width: 324px;
  height: 147px;
  background: url(../images/logo.gif);
}

#mouse-over {
  position: absolute;
  left: 18px;
  top: 58px;
  width: 25px;
  height: 330px;
}

#phone-numbers {
  position: absolute;
  left: 195px;
  top: 58px;
  width: 337px;
  height: 19px;
}

#email {
  position: absolute;
  left: 195px;
  top: 90px;
  width: 227px;
  height: 22px;
}

#header {
  position: absolute;
  left: 200px;
  top: 130px;
  width: 400px;
  height: 65px;
}

#more-clips {
  position: absolute;
  left: 11px;
  top: 520px;
  width: 28px;
  height: 75px;
}

#less-clips {
  position: absolute;
  left: 11px;
  top: 880px;
  width: 28px;
  height: 45px;
}

#content {
  position: absolute;
  left: 200px;
  top: 220px;
  width: 790px;
  font-size: 0.9em;
}

#menu {
  position: absolute;
  left: 0;
  top: 0;
  width: 100%;
  height: 77px;
  border-top: 1px solid #000;
  background: #000 url(../images/menu/background.png) repeat-x 200px 0;
}

#home {
  position: absolute;
  left: 171px;
  width: 64px;
  height: 62px;
}

#about-us {
  position: absolute;
  left: 235px;
  width: 86px;
  height: 62px;
}

#creative {
  position: absolute;
  left: 321px;
  width: 82px;
  height: 62px;
}

#production {
  position: absolute;
  left: 403px;
  width: 106px;
  height: 62px;
}

#editing {
  position: absolute;
  left: 509px;
  width: 74px;
  height: 62px;
}

#new-media {
  position: absolute;
  left: 583px;
  width: 92px;
  height: 62px;
}

#directions-to {
  position: absolute;
  left: 675px;
  width: 121px;
  height: 62px;
}

#client-area {
  position: absolute;
  left: 796px;
  width: 106px;
  height: 62px;
}

#mytime-net {
  position: absolute;
  left: 902px;
  width: 98px;
  height: 62px;
}

h2 {
  font-size: 0.95em;
}

h3 {
  font-size: 0.85em;
}

#ourteam {
  text-align: center;
}

.highlight {
  font-size: 1.25em;
  font-family: Century Gothic;
  color: #11C1CD;
}

.creative {
  width: 500px;
  margin-left: 275px;
  line-height: 17px;
}

.creative h2 {
  font-size: 1.35em;
}

.smallText {
  font-size: 0.99em;
}

#crew {
  position:absolute;
  left:474px;
  top:700px;
  width:490px;
  height:149px;
}

#submenu {
  position: absolute;
  top: 700px;
  left: 185px;
}

#submenu a {
  color: #ffffff;
  text-decoration: none;
}

#great-ideas {
  position:absolute;
  left:210px;
  top:900px;
  width:726px;
  height:78px;
}